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our crew arrives quickly to assess the damage and contain the area, preventing further water migration and reducing secondary dam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to block off affected areas and prevent water from spreading.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use industrial-grade pumps and vacuums to remove standing water from your property. Our technicians are trained to handle every scenario, from small leaks to major floods.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
With specialized drying equipment, we’ll reduce moisture levels to prevent mold growth and dry out your walls, floors, and ceilings. Our goal is to get your home dry, safe, and comfortable as quickly as possible.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ning solutions to sanitize and disinfect your home, removing any remaining moisture, dirt, or debris. Our focus is on getting your home back to normal, not just fixing the immediate problem.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Our team will work with you to repair or replace any damaged materials, ensuring your home is restored to its original condition. We’ll also provide guidance on any necessary repairs or replacements to prevent future issues.

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Water Removal
Catching the signs early can save you a fortune and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ore these warning signs – they’re telling you something’s wrong. Our team is here to help you identify and fix the issue before it gets out of hand.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show high humidity levels, moisture buildup, or even mold growth. Don’t wait until it’s too late – call us to assess and fix the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.
Warped or Buckled Floors
When your floors start to warp or buckle, it’s a sign of excessive moisture. Don’t delay – our team can help you identify the source and fix the issue before it causes more damage.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Visible water stains or discoloration can be a sign of a leak or water damage. Don’t ignore it – our team will assess and fix the issue to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
High Humidity Levels
Excessive humidity can lead to mold growth, structural damage, and a host of other problems. Don’t wait until it’s too late – our team can help you identify and fix the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.
Visible Damage to Walls or Floors
When you notice visible damage to your walls or floors, it’s time to act. Our team can help you assess and fix the issue before it causes more damage and costly repairs.
Increased Water Bills
Unexplained increases in your water bills can show a hidden leak or water damage issue. Don’t wait until it’s too late – our team can help you identify and fix the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Camano, WA
Prices for Supply Line Break Water Removal services in Camano, WA vary based on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These are estimates, not guarantees, and may change depending on your specific situation. Our team will provide a detailed, on-site assessment and estimate to ensure you get the help you need at a fair price.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$200-$1,000 | Size of affected area, severity of issue, and equipment needed |
| Water Extraction | $500-$2,500 | Amount of water, equipment needed, and labor required |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000-$5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and duration of drying process |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500-$2,000 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ning solutions needed, and labor required |
| Restoration and Repair | $1,000-$5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ials needed, and labor required |

Common Questions About Supply Line Break Water Removal
Will I need to replace my entire home’s plumbing system?
No, not always. In most cases, we can repair or replace the affected section of the supply line. But, if the damage is extensive, it may be necessary to replace the entire system. Our team will assess the situation and provide guidance on the best course of action.
How long will the drying process take?
The drying process can take anywhere from 3-5 days, depending on the size of the affected area and the type of equipment used. Our team will work with you to find out the best course of action and provide regular updates on the progress.
Is it safe to stay in my home while it’s being dried?
No, it’s not recommended. Our team will work with you to find alternative housing arrangements until the drying process is complete. We want to ensure your safety and well-being throughout the process.
Will I need to file an insurance claim?
Yes, in most cases. Our team will work with you to document the damage and provide the necessary information to your insurance company. We’ll help you navigate the claims process and ensure you receive the compensation you deserve.
